Job description

Hotels, Restaurants, Pubs and Care Homes in Sheffield, and the surrounding areas, require Relief Chefs

Flexible chefs who are able to work in a variety of properties sometimes at short notice. You may be working from Chef de Partie to Head Chef level, depending on your skills and the requirement of the property you will be working at.

We have a number of care home contracts in this region which require Relief Chefs who have DBS (Disclosure and Barring Service) checks in order to work in their kitchens. There is regular work available with a number of the homes.

Requirements:

  1. Chefs who have worked to at least Sous Chef level with excellent all round cooking skills capable of jumping on any section and used to working in fast paced kitchens with all fresh produce.
  2. Chefs with DBS checks or are willing to get one are required.
  3. It is not essential to have your own transport but it is advantageous.
